Great video. I think a lot of DIYers will appreciate this short cut, I only learned about this website recently but sadly they did not offer a product for my vehicle. Fabricating pillars takes a lot of time but of course there are benefits to building them from scratch. You can recess the speakers a little more, you can finish them how you like for an OEM appearance, and you can ensure the angle is spot on. It would be nice if you followed up this installation video with a listening review, maybe show the angle they chose by mounting a laser or wooden dowel to the speaker mounting surface, and in the future build your own panels to compare and contrast.

I also don't think your installation is complete. I think there is benefit to opening up the section of the OEM panel behind these pods to give the midrange more air space. I think the whole panel and pod needs sound deadener treatment and maybe stuffing with polyfill. Lastly, even if angles or the protrusion is undesirable, this gets your speakers installed and working. You can always cut them up and make use of the general shape while creating something custom.

When using a hole saw, go slow and easy because when the pilot drill cuts through, the teeth of the hole saw will slam into the workpiece and dig in, usually sending it skittering off or tweaking the wrist of the operator. Slow and easy
